Frequently Asked Questions about Pet Friendly Towson Circle Apartments

What is the Cheapest Pet Friendly apartment in Towson Circle?

Currently the most affordable Pet Friendly Apartment in Towson Circle is at Towson Place Apartments, Student Off Campus listed at $811.

How much is the average rent for a Pet Friendly Towson Circle Apartment?

The average rent for a Pet Friendly Apartment in Towson Circle is $1,865.

What is the largest Pet Friendly Towson Circle Apartment for rent?

Today's Pet Friendly apartment with the most square footage in Towson Circle is a 1,920 square feet unit starting from $1,286 at TowsonTown Place Apartments.

What is the average size for Towson Circle Pet Friendly Apartments for rent?

The average size for a Pet Friendly rental in Towson Circle is currently at 682 sq ft.
